Satisfy Your Italian Cravings at Soho’s Lina Stores

When it comes to indulging in Italian cuisine, Soho is a treasure trove of options, showcasing a rich lineage of Italian history and heritage. Among the many fantastic Italian restaurants in the area, one standout is Lina Stores. This legendary Soho deli is a must-visit for pasta lovers, offering a delightful array of authentic Italian dishes that are sure to satisfy your cravings.

Another cornerstone of Soho’s LGBTQ+ scene, The Duke of Wellington is a brilliant pub famed for its unmissable weekly events. With a warm and welcoming vibe, this iconic spot is the perfect place to start your evening or enjoy a laid-back pint with friends.
If you fancy something a bit more exciting, be sure to stop by for their drag queen bingo; an integral part of the week for many. In addition to bingo, there are also DJ nights, a quiz night, and spade-loads of tomfoolery for a whole lot more fabulous fun.

Another must-visit on this list is Cahoots — Soho’s favourite speakeasy that transports you back to yesteryear, honouring Soho’s seedy past and the capital’s war history with its speakeasy-style, Underground-themed bar.
Sip on crafty cocktails in a converted tube carriage, which plays tribute to the Londoners forced to seek shelter underground during the Blitz.

No listicle about Soho’s sweet spots would be complete without dessert, and there are so many fabulous places for treats across the neighbourhood. One of the absolute best (and the oldest) is Maison Bertaux, a delightful wonderland for anyone with a sweet tooth or an adoration for fine French pastries. There are over 150 years of history, with the patisserie establishing back in 1871. If you’re in Soho, make time to pay a visit. For more information, click here.
